West Texas Health, formerly Abilene Diagnostic Clinic, is a 40-provider multi-specialty physician group that has served the Abilene, Texas area and surrounding communities for more than 50 years. As a member of Privia Medical Group — West Texas, the practice operates as an independent, physician-led organization providing coordinated care across a broad range of primary care and specialty services.

The group’s specialties include primary care, internal medicine, obstetrics and gynecology, pediatrics, plastic surgery, podiatry, chiropractic, spine care, cardiology, allergy and immunology, ear, nose and throat, and occupational health — supported by on-site laboratory services, imaging, and immunization clinics. Providers serve patients across a network of clinic locations in Abilene, San Angelo, Brownwood, Merkel, Clyde, and Snyder, along with coordinated care relationships with regional hospitals and skilled nursing facilities.

The Challenge

Multi-specialty groups carry a uniquely complex financial profile. Patient balances range from routine primary-care copays under ten dollars to surgical and obstetric responsibilities in the thousands. Follow-up must be coordinated across dozens of specialties, multiple physical locations, and a patient population that skews from young families in pediatrics to Medicare beneficiaries in cardiology and internal medicine.

Before partnering with Rivia Health, patient payment follow-up at West Texas Health required significant billing-team hours across phone calls, portal messages, and paper statements. Balances that aged past 90 days became increasingly difficult to recover. Smaller balances — the ones under twenty-five dollars that make up a meaningful share of primary-care and specialty visit volume — were routinely written off because the cost of chasing them outweighed the return. Collections agencies, when used, charged 35 to 45 percent and typically declined balances under one hundred dollars.

The practice needed a solution that could reach patients where they already are — by text and email — across a large, geographically dispersed patient base, without adding to staff workload, and that could capture revenue across the full spectrum of balances, including the small and aged ones that would otherwise never be resolved.

The Solution

Rivia Health works alongside the existing EHR to automate patient payment follow-up from the moment a balance enters billed status. Patients receive personalized, HIPAA-compliant communications by text and email — alternating channels and adjusting cadence based on time zone, balance age, and provider preferences.

There is no portal to log into, no app to download, and no account to create. Patients tap a secure link, verify their identity, and see every outstanding balance across the practice in one place. They can pay in full, set up a payment plan, or update their payment method — all in under two minutes.

For West Texas Health, Rivia Health was up and running quickly, with no IT lift, no workflow disruption, and no staff training required. The billing team retained full visibility and control through Rivia Connect, where they view patient billing data across every department and location, send quick pay links, manage payment plans, and customize outreach by text or email.

Over 300K Patient Communications

Effective patient payment follow-up starts with reaching patients in a way they will actually respond to. Over the partnership to date, Rivia Health sent 366,812 automated communications to 22,623 patients on behalf of West Texas Health — by text and email, without a single outbound phone call from the billing team.

Unlike systems that send separate messages for every individual bill, Rivia Health consolidates all outstanding balances into a single communication per patient. For a multi-specialty practice where one patient may have simultaneous balances from primary care, imaging, and a specialist visit, this consolidation reduces message fatigue, decreases patient complaints, and drives higher engagement.

Performance data tells the story:

  • 366,812 Total Automated Communications
  • 22,623 Patients Reached
  • 83% Text Consent Rate
  • 74% Email Consent Rate
  • 1% Text Opt-Out Rate
  • 0% Email Unsubscribe Rate

A 1% text opt-out rate and 0% email unsubscribe rate across 366,812 messages. Over nearly three years, patients overwhelmingly chose to stay reachable. That matters: when patients stay subscribed, they stay reachable, and reachable patients pay.

Small Balances Recovered: Revenue That Would Have Been Written Off

In most practices, patient balances under ten dollars are treated as a cost of doing business. They are too small to justify a phone call, a paper statement, or the cost of sending to collections. They get written off.

Across a 40-provider multi-specialty group handling primary-care visits, immunizations, lab draws, and specialty consultations, small residual balances represent a pool of revenue that simply disappears from the books.

Because Rivia Health’s automated outreach costs the same whether the balance is $5 or $5,000, every balance gets follow-up — including the ones that no staff member would ever have time to chase.

Over the partnership, Rivia Health captured payments on 495 balances under $10 for West Texas Health — each one resolved without any staff effort. These balances had been aging for an average of 48 days. Without automation, virtually every one of them would have been written off as uncollectable.

When you recover revenue at zero marginal staff cost, every dollar captured goes straight to the bottom line.

Beyond sub-$10 balances, Rivia Health captured payments on more than 2,317 balances under $25 — a category that rarely justifies the cost of a phone call or paper statement, but that Rivia Health resolves automatically and at scale.

Reduced Patient AR Days: 16 Days vs. 60-Day Industry Average

The speed at which patients pay directly affects a practice’s cash flow, financial planning, and ability to meet payroll and operating expenses without drawing on credit. The industry average for patient accounts receivable sits at approximately 60 days.

With Rivia Health, patients at West Texas Health paid in an average of 16 days — a ~73% reduction compared to the industry average, roughly six weeks faster. By reaching patients immediately when a balance enters billed status and making it simple to pay by text or email — no portal, no app, no account creation — Rivia Health compresses the time between billing and payment.

  • Industry Average: 60 days
  • West Texas Health’s average: 16 days

Rivia Health data shows 72% of West Texas Health’s paid bills clear within 15 days of first contact, and 82% within 30 days. Revenue that previously took two months to recognize is now arriving within a few weeks, reducing the need to carry receivables on the balance sheet and improving the practice’s financial position month over month.

For a multi-specialty practice with surgical, obstetric, and procedural volume alongside primary-care throughput, a 44-day reduction in patient AR days translates to a material improvement in working capital and reduces reliance on short-term financing to cover operating expenses.
